The South continues to grow as a manufacturing hub in the United States. Over the next 10 years manufacturers are committing billions of dollars to building assembly plants in the resource rich southern United States. Every major automotive OEM, including Ford, GM, Nissan, Toyota, Volkswagen, BMW, Honda, Hyundai, Kia and Mercedes, now operate assembly plants within a 300-mile radius of Nashville. Likewise, dozens of manufacturers in the appliance, aerospace, electrical, electronics, battery, new energy and medical device sectors have also set up shop in the region.
